Vermont Sports - July 2012

"Fear not, feather lovers, a solution is at hand!"

“Down feathers: one of the best weight-to-warmth ratios of any insulation existing in the outdoors world.  In case you don’t already know, one of the main problems that has plagued down since its discovery and extensive use in jackets and sleeping bags is that it becomes worthless when it gets wet (other than for a pillow fight maybe).  Fear not, feather lovers, a solution is at hand!  I put this new bag (which contains down insulation with an innovation hydrophobic coating called DwrDown) through the wringer…but not before I put it in the bathtub.  I gave this thing a real soaking before sacrificing (or so I though) a night of sleep on a 40-degree night.  But, I was astonished.  Not only did I not have a single cold moment during the night, but the bag was almost entirely dry by morning (so I actually never had to put it through the wringer).  The bag kept me warm, and the heat of my body was enough to dry it.  If you have ever tried this with regular down (and I don’t really recommend it), you realize that this advance is quite remarkable.  Sierra Designs boasts that DwrDown retains 34 percent more loft and 33 percent faster drying when wet, and I believe they may have actually undershot its true capabilities.  DwrDown leaves down without any competitor, including sythetics liek PrimaLoft.  No wonder it got Outside magazine’s “Gear of the Show” award at the most recent Outdoor Retailer trade show.
